As Froude No is equal So (Fe)m = (Fe)p
\( \Rightarrow \frac{{{V_m}}}{{\sqrt {{g_m}{L_m}} }} = \frac{{{V_P}}}{{\sqrt {{g_p}{L_p}} }}\)
Since gm = gp
\(\therefore \frac{{{V_m}}}{{\sqrt {{L_m}} }} = \frac{{{V_p}}}{{\sqrt {{L_p}} }}\)
\( \Rightarrow \frac{{{{\rm{V}}_{\rm{p}}}}}{{{{\rm{V}}_{\rm{m}}}}} = \sqrt {\frac{{{{\rm{L}}_{\rm{p}}}}}{{{{\rm{L}}_{\rm{m}}}}}} = \sqrt {{{\rm{L}}_{\rm{r}}}} \)
Where Lr = Scale ratio for length
